    I was actually a certified physical trainer 3 years ago, but I haven't done anything with it since then. Realized you learn almost nothing from certification courses, and I know a lot more about training methods now from reading articles from reputable sources. I hope to be able to spread more efficient training methods to people I know so they can reach their goals easier. It's ridiculous how it's incredibly simple, but years of propaganda and diet marketing has created so many myths and inefficient methods in order to make a buck.

    If anybody is trying to lose weight or get in overall better shape, remembering the simple rule of Calories In << Calories Out and doing medium or high intensity training will get you where you want to be in a few months time.

    Ahh 5kg, I read 5 pounds

    Depending on how much you weigh, 5kg still isn't an unhealthy amount to lose in a month for almost any male who has that as a goal. There isn't much proven literature on the exact maximum amount you should be losing in a month, but 5kg is definitely not near it. Most people advocate a slower weight loss because it is easier and you learn healthy habits while losing weight, whereas crash diets usually put a person under a lot of stress and they succumb to weight gain in the coming months.
